Output 94e2906ee4667ddb606f7b645d667284673fac7675e7da1a11aa3febb9c7a1f3:52

value
17669207
script pubkey
OP_HASH160 OP_PUSHBYTES_20 138cb7d117891d7d957a50503fef36524a04e32f OP_EQUAL
address
33UPLSzYgY52e27vmyDuAha1yWQC3uQFHx
transaction
94e2906ee4667ddb606f7b645d667284673fac7675e7da1a11aa3febb9c7a1f3
spent
true